Characterization of a pulsed solar simulator for concentrator photovoltaic cell calibration

摘要

The upgrade of a large area xenon lamp pulsed solar simulator to a 1500X pulsed solar simulator is presented in detail. Spectral match, spatial non-uniformity and temporal instability are analyzed according to the existing international standards, resulting in a Class CAA solar simulator: ongoing improvements to meet Class AAA requirements are discussed. The procedure for the calibration of a set of c-Si reference cells equipped with neutral density filters for calibrated measurements at high intensity is also presented. The paper finally highlights the importance of the spectral match to the standard AM1.5d (direct beam) spectrum over a wider range than described in the available standards for solar simulator classification.
